Landing A Job

Baldwin County Job Fair is a huge success. A Silverhill man does all the right things to impress company reps.

Cade Gilmartin was just one of about a thousand people trying to find work at the Baldwin County Job Fair in Robertsdale Thursday. Unemployed for months and living with friends, Gilmartin knew he had to do something to stand out and get noticed.

"Networking, business cards, getting the chance to actually meet face to face with folks that I may be sending resumes to," says Gilmartin. "

The Silverhill man handed out a dozen resumes, shook countless hands and traded business cards. It wasn't long before Gilmartin made a good impression.

"First thing I noticed was the way he dressed, very professional," says David Upchurch, a representative with Modern Woodmen Financial Services. "I thought he did a really nice job at that, he made a really good first impression. I'd definitely give him an interview to see where it led from there."

Gilmartin says he's excited about the possibility of landing a full-time job with benefits in the near future. We'll keep you posted on his progress.
